The analysis found there there was a twenty to thirty per cent point spread in political views depending on the millennial’s ethnic background. A majority of millennials of colour (from latino to african american) thought that the democrats should resist the trump administration, compared to only about a third of white millennials. As the analysis also notes, millennials are more ethnically diverse than older generations.
